About This ROM Hack
Pokémon Blazing Emerald is a graphical and gameplay overhaul of Pokémon Emerald, designed to rebalance mechanics, improve visuals, and enhance quality-of-life features while remaining true to the original Hoenn storyline. Players begin their journey with one of three custom starters—Clefairy, Eevee, or Pikachu—each offering a unique gameplay experience thanks to updated stats, abilities, and learnsets.
The game introduces new Pokémon, regional forms, and Fakemon, along with challenging battles, secret locations, and a modernized adventure through Hoenn. Hidden caves, mysterious groves, and redesigned towns enrich exploration, while new events, NPCs, and bosses expand the story and gameplay depth.
Key Features
- New Starters: 28 starter options with distinct stats, abilities, and movesets for varied gameplay experiences.
- Expanded Pokémon Roster: Includes Pokémon from later generations (up to Gen 8), several Fakemon, and new Hoennian forms.
- Stat & Ability Updates: Most Pokémon received buffs, new abilities, or improved movepools.
- Regional & Fakemon Forms: Introduces multiple regional forms and unique Fakemon for exploration diversity.
- Visual Enhancements: Updated tilesets, sprites, shiny palettes, and new Hoenn locations.
- Modern Battle System: Physical/Special split, improved trainer AI, unique moves and abilities, wild double battles, and new weather effects.
- Hard Mode: Optional increased difficulty with level caps that scale per badge.
- Elite Four & Gym Updates: Redesigned trainers, a new Elite Four member (Bede from Sword/Shield), and Gym Leader type changes.
- Items & TMs: All Poké Balls up to Gen 7, reusable TMs, trade evolution items, new unique items, buffed HMs, and easier Shiny Charm acquisition.
- Exploration Tools: Run indoors, fly to certain routes, discover hidden caves and groves, and enjoy new events and NPCs.
- EV/IV & Status Tracking: Ability switcher, EV training, IV tracking, Dex scan, stats checker, and custom UI enhancements.
- Shiny & Contests: Increased shiny rate (1/1000) and updated Pokémon Contests with Master Rank ribbons providing stat buffs.
- Miscellaneous Quality-of-Life: Wonder trading, mini-games, option to disable random match calls, and decapitalized text for readability.
Changelog v1.6
Major Changes:
- Entire Hoenn region visually enhanced.
- Fallarbor Town redesigned with mining and exploration areas.
- Hard Mode implemented with scalable level caps.
- Permanent weather from moves; abilities last 5 turns.
- New Elite Four member Bede added.
- Expanded starter options.
- New Eclipse weather type affecting Dark, Ghost, and Psychic moves.
General Changes:
- Egg move data reworked.
- Level curve adjusted for late-game challenge.
- New Move Tutor in Fallarbor Town.
- Mossdeep Library expanded.
- Gym Leader Juan changed to Ice-type.
- Item adjustments, including held items and berries.
- Accessibility improvements (Desert Underpass opens after 6th badge).
- Sprite updates for Shinx, Luxio, Luxray, and Pikachu.
Pokémon Changes:
- 11 new Hoennian forms.
- Numerous stat adjustments.
- 11 new moves added.
- Move power and secondary effects rebalanced.
- 16 new abilities added.
Bug Fixes:
- AI improvements, encounter corrections, and minor errors fixed.
Replacements:
- Certain Pokémon and moves replaced for balance.
